Vin Diesel tells ComingSoon.net that he is directing a 20-minute prequel to "Fast and Furious", the upcoming fourth installment in the Universal Pictures franchise.

In the Justin Lin-directed "Fast and Furious", opening June 5, 2009, fugitive ex-con Dom Toretto (Diesel) reignites his feud with agent Brian O'Conner (Paul Walker). But as they are forced to confront a shared enemy, Dom and Brian must give in to an uncertain new trust if they hope to outmanuever him.

Diesel will star in the prequel along with Michelle Rodriguez reprising her role as Letty and Sung Kang returning as Han. Diesel didn't say how the prequel would premiere; it could be on a DVD, online, TV, etc.
